дата: 06.03.2024 14:15

Data Vault: что это и какова его суть?

Data Vault - это подход к хранению данных, который был разработан компанией Informatica в 2005 году. Он представляет собой набор принципов и методов для создания и управления данными в организации.

Суть Data Vault заключается в том, чтобы создать единый стандарт хранения данных, который позволит эффективно управлять ими и обеспечивать их целостность и доступность. Это достигается за счет использования специальных структур данных и правил их обработки.

  • Data Vault использует три основные таблицы: Hub, Link и Satellite.
  • Hub таблица содержит общие данные о сущностях, которые могут быть связаны между собой.
  • Link таблица используется для связи между различными сущностями.
  • Satellite таблица содержит дополнительные детали о каждой сущности.

Кроме того, Data Vault также включает в себя ряд других принципов и подходов, таких как:

  • Использование "ключевых" полей для идентификации сущностей.
  • Ограничение количества связей между сущностями.
  • Использование "временных" полей для отслеживания изменений в данных.
  • Применение "заглушек" для заполнения отсутствующих данных.

Data Vault позволяет создавать гибкие и масштабируемые системы хранения данных, которые легко адаптируются к изменяющимся требованиям бизнеса.